Headache, poor memory and slow reaction may be a sign of lack of oxygen to the brain. In the case of middle-aged and elderly people, most of them are caused by insufficient blood supply to the brain, and most patients have hyperlipidemia and diabetes. Those with a history of hyperlipidemia and hyperglycemia generally have increased blood viscosity and slow blood flow. If the patient has hypertension it may cause damage to the intima of the blood vessels, which tends to cause the tangible components of the blood to collect in the walls of the vessels, making it easy to form atherosclerosis. Atherosclerosis causes narrowing of the lumen, stiffness of the walls, and poor elasticity of the blood vessels, which can easily lead to insufficient blood supply to the brain. If young people have insufficient blood supply to the brain, most of them are related to mental tension, stress and lack of sleep.
